We know that for some kids, a visit to a children’s museum can be difficult or overstimulating. To give those friends a chance to PLAY too, we are having a Sensory Friendly Playtime. This is a low sensory event where children with autism spectrum or sensory processing disorders can explore the museum without the noise, crowds, and stimulation of a typical day. We limit the number of families who can attend, turn down sounds and lights, provide remove loud exhibits, and provide quieter options.
